We didn’t expect our love for pizza making to make its way to cooking for others but here we are!

What began with making pizzas, for family and friends, on our family orchard in Coromandel Valley, quickly turned into a quest to make hand-stretched wood-fired pizzas with no shortcuts.

Scouring South Australia for the very best local produce we could find, critiquing every pizza we made as we go.

The journey has only just begun for us. We are always adapting and evolving, as we believe the perfect pizza is always just out of reach but it won’t stop us trying to reach it!
